Fire Destroys Carmichael Business Complex

Part of building collapsed in two-alarm fire early Monday on Marconi Avenue.

Four Carmichael businesses were destroyed by a two-alarm fire that tore through a building early Monday morning. 

Sacramento Metro Fire Department PIO Michelle Eidman said a significant portion of the building -- at 5725 Marconi Ave. -- collapsed. The cause of the blaze is unknown at this time, and under investigation, she said. 

Businesses at the address include Escape Therapy, Michael A. Frank and Associates, Parisi Insurance Agency, Western Health Advantage and SeeTheQuote.com, according to Google Maps

The approximately 7,000-square foot, single-story commercial building was well involved when units arrived, Eidman said, and included the building, attic and contents. 

Fire personnel were dispatched at 12:16 a.m., after multiple callers reported flames coming through the roof, Eidman said.

There was an estimated $500,000 in damage, Eidman said, and the businesses will not be able to return to the destroyed building. 

Fire personnel were on scene until 3:51 a.m.; a total of nine engines, six trucks two ambulances and 55 fire personnel responded to the incident, she said.
